      @CharlesVanNoland Před 10 měsíci +5

      @@guestrblx7669 The amount of energy it takes to separate water into HHO is the same amount of energy you can get back out from burning the resulting HHO - that's if you are even able to do so without any efficiency losses along the way. He's definitely not cruising that bike around on HHO that's generated by that little bike battery.

    • @warpedweirdo
      @warpedweirdo Před 10 měsíci +3

      @@guestrblx7669 CharlesVanNoland is correct.
      Hypothetical experiment:
      You break water down into hydrogen and oxygen.
      Then you recombine the hydrogen and oxygen, producing water and heat.
      Question: Where did the energy released as heat by the reaction of hydrogen with oxygen come from?
      Answer: You provided it when you cracked the water into hydrogen and oxygen.
      Question: Did you get more heat out than you put in?
      Answer: No
      Simple rule: you can't get more energy out than what you put in.
      The motorcycle in this video has a source of energy that isn't being shown. Using that energy to break down water into constituent hydrogen and oxygen, then recombining the two within the motor, is highly inefficient. The ICE should be replaced with an electric motor, and the electricity that was going to the electrolysis cell should go to the electric motor instead. More efficient, more powerful, simpler, cheaper.
